FLEX wins Editor’s Choice at the Dieline Awards 2016

news - introduction packaging design ultimaker to go

We are proud that Andrew Gibbs, founder and Editor in Chief of The Dieline, awarded our packaging design for 3D-printing producer Ultimaker with his Editor’s Choice Award 2016. Out of 1200 submissions worldwide, he handpicked our design concept for this prestigious packaging award. Again a great recognition of the power of Dutch Design.

The Ultimaker 2 Go is small in size, but big in 3D printing abilities and reliability. It is currently one of the most powerful little printers around. With a compact design, it’s great for makers on the go. We created a packaging concept that let the machine fully live up to its name.

The core of the solution is an elegant grey EPP box. The high-quality foam shells and the brown cardboard box protect the printer during transport from factory to user. After unboxing the shells double as a lightweight, shock resistant carrying case, held together by durable nylon straps for lifting and carrying. Once at its destination the printer is ready to use in no time: the strap should be unlaced, the upper part of the packaging lifted and you are immediately face-to-face with this mighty mini printer. The case can hold the printer without the need to remove the filament spool separately.  So take it out, plug and play. It even has a separate, built-in compartment for other 3D print necessities like tape, glue and basic replacement

But there’s more: little holes in the packaging allow users to clip on their own 3D-printed parts. They can simply be clicked in the little holes at the corners of the case. These add-ons can be functional, such as wheels, handles, and cup holders or just for mere fun, making the case personal. This strikes beautifully with client’s open source business model. On Ultimaker’s on-line community YouMagine, 3D enthusiasts already share and create new ideas to improve the packaging design – proving that through collaboration and sharing all of us can make all things better.

TheDieline.com is a leading blog on packaging design. Since 2010 the yearly packaging design competition The Dieline Awards is part of a five-day design congress hosted by The Dieline. The highly renowned jury rewards the most creative, marketable, and innovative designs with a Dieline Award. Now in its 7th year, The Dieline Award had 1200 submissions across 12 categories. Next to the awards for the winners in each category, there are four special awards, amongst which the Editor’s Choice Award for a design handpicked by the Editor in Chief. We are proud that our packaging concept received the prestigious award, which designers Abke and Marcel received at the award show on May 19 in Atlanta.
